Output 2e43f88bfe91944378160136f4e3d27a63a5b9f15e3792140cb80ef22824c6c1:0

value
1001080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d874f20942e7896c952ea8a07a60fcda5f4e9ad OP_EQUAL
address
3EbMJ2pthgRh1tDEjQt4WHG78frAv64EvK
transaction
2e43f88bfe91944378160136f4e3d27a63a5b9f15e3792140cb80ef22824c6c1
confirmations
323866
spent
true